About N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ine
N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ine (PubChem CID 15952210) has the molecular formula C19H16BrN5
and a molecular weight of 394.28 g/mol. Its IUPAC name is N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ine.

What is the SMILES notation for N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ine?
The canonical SMILES for N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ine is Cc1ccc(Nc2nccc(-c3ccnc4c3ccn4C)n2)cc1Br.
What is the InChIKey of N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ine?
The InChIKey is UTDZYQCUNSPOKI-UHFFFAOYSA-N. The full InChI is InChI=1S/C19H16BrN5/c1-12-3-4-13(11-16(12)20)23-19-22-9-6-17(24-19)14-5-8-21-18-15(14)7-10-25(18)2/h3-11H,1-2H3,(H,22,23,24).
What are the key properties of N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ine?
N-(3-bromo-4-methylphenyl)-4-(1-methylpyrrolo[2,3-b]pyridin-4-yl)pyrimidin-2-amine has a molecular weight of 394.28 g/mol, XLogP of 4.84, 3 rotatable bonds, 1 hydrogen bond donors, and 5 hydrogen bond acceptors.
